Manchester United captain Harry Maguire has urged his teammates to keep on improving for next season.
The England centre-back led his side to finishing in third-place with a win over Leicester City on Sunday.
"As a club we expect to be in the Champions League but the last few years have been tough," Maguire told Sky Sports.
"At the start of the season, the majority of people probably didn't expect us to be in the top four at the end of the season. We always had great faith in ourselves.
"Next season we've got to keep improving."
Maguire added: "Performances weren't good enough in parts of the games and we were getting punished.
"We've been a lot better of late and to come from the position we were in shows the great character that we've got in this group."
